How to Find College Scholarships

Most students do not have the luxury of being able to pay for their college education out of pocket. In these cases college scholarships are an excellent option to turn to. There are many different college scholarships available for prospective students. Some scholarships pay small amounts, such as a few hundred dollars while other scholarships can pay for almost the whole tuition. Here is a look at how to go about finding college scholarships.

If you have a part time job at a company that is a part of a large corporation or business, check to see if they offer their employees any special scholarships. Some restaurants and fast food chains offer their employees special incentives and the chance to apply for scholarships. Other companies or businesses may offer special scholarships that come with certain stipulations such as the student agreeing to work for them a couple of years after they have earned their degree.

High school students will also benefit from speaking to their guidance counselors and seeing what sort of scholarships they may qualify for. High school guidance counselors often have a wealth of knowledge concerning scholarships. They will be able to tell you what sort of qualifications you will need as well as how to go about appplying for the scholarships so you have a better chance of getting them.

Using the internet is another top way to find college scholarships. There are several different websites that are dedicated just to helping students apply for scholarships. Whether you are a high school graduate just starting out or perhaps and older adult who is looking to continue your education, they will help narrow down which scholarships are right for your situation as well as provide instructions on how to apply for each scholarship. Some scholarships may require the student to write an essay or fill out an application in order to qualify.
